The Road to ASTRO: Trainee Life and Early Beginnings

Before Cha Eun Woo graced the stage as part of ASTRO, he was a dedicated trainee at Fantagio. For those not in the know, K-Pop trainees undergo rigorous training, often for years, honing their skills in singing, dancing, rapping, and even acting and variety show appearances. It's an incredibly competitive environment, and only the most dedicated and talented make it through. Cha Eun Woo was scouted by Fantagio Entertainment and joined the company as a trainee. His journey wasn't overnight; it involved countless hours of practice, learning the ropes of the industry, and building camaraderie with his future group mates. The anticipation for Fantagio's new boy group was building, and Cha Eun Woo, with his striking visuals, quickly became a notable figure even before their official debut. He was part of the pre-debut project, which included various promotional activities designed to introduce the members and generate buzz. This project allowed fans to get acquainted with the members, their personalities, and their potential. It was a smart strategy, and it definitely paid off, setting the stage for a much-awaited launch. The pre-debut activities included things like surprise performances, web dramas, and appearances on reality shows. This really helped to build a fanbase even before they officially dropped their first song. ASTRO's Debut: "Hide & Seek" and the "All-', Light" Concept

Finally, the day arrived! On February 23, 2016, ASTRO officially debuted with their first mini-album, "Spring Up", and its title track, "Hide & Seek". This debut was met with immense excitement, and it immediately set ASTRO apart. The song itself is incredibly catchy, upbeat, and perfectly encapsulates the youthful energy that the group was known for. "Hide & Seek" was their introduction to the world, a vibrant declaration of their presence in the K-Pop scene. The music video was bright, playful, and showcased the members' individual charms, with Cha Eun Woo naturally drawing significant attention with his visuals. The concept for their debut was "All-', Light," which aimed to portray the members as boys who bring light and happiness to everyone. This concept was beautifully executed through their music, performances, and overall image. It was about spreading positivity and energy, a theme that resonated well with fans. The choreography for "Hide & Seek" was sharp and synchronized, highlighting their synchronized dance skills. The song's narrative and the playful theme of seeking and finding love made it an instant hit. It wasn't just about catchy music; it was about a complete package of performance, concept, and charisma. The debut single quickly climbed the charts and garnered ASTRO significant attention, establishing them as a group to watch. Beyond the Debut: Evolution and Future Prospects

After their impactful debut with "Hide & Seek," ASTRO, with Cha Eun Woo as a key member, continued to evolve and release a string of successful music. They explored various concepts, from the darker, more mature "Breath In" to the whimsical "Blue Flame," showcasing their versatility as artists. Each comeback allowed them to refine their musical style and performance skills, building a loyal fanbase known as AROHA. Cha Eun Woo's own career trajectory has been nothing short of extraordinary. While remaining an integral part of ASTRO, he embarked on a highly successful acting career. His roles in dramas like "My ID is Gangnam Beauty," "True Beauty," and "Island" have garnered critical acclaim and massive popularity, solidifying his status as a leading actor. This dual career path is a testament to his talent, dedication, and hard work. The success of his acting ventures has not only boosted his individual profile but has also indirectly benefited ASTRO, bringing more attention and new fans to the group.
